Some casting rumors are afloat for the Captain America sequel “The Winter Soldier“. Apparently Marvel is looking for a “very physical”  male to join the cast, probably as a villain  My hope is Baron Zemo on this one, we already have the Winter Soldier as the “villain” but as we know Bucky will most likely be redeemed by the end of this one, but who is the puppet master villain behind all of this?? Time for some love for the Masters of Evil!! Josh Holloway (LOST), Nikolaj Coster Waldau (Game of Thrones) and Kevin Durand (Wolverine: Origins) are on the short list!

In other casting news, Marvel also has their eyes on Mary Elizabeth Winstead (Scott Pilgrim) for the lead female role, Sharon Carter please, this is of course very salty rumors since Marvel has not made any offers as of yet, but I think she would make a good comparison to Hayley Atwell’s Peggy Carter.

 

Hey Rocket Raccoon fans you may have a little disappointment heading your way, apparently Marvel is looking to only feature three of the Guardians in the movie,  Star-Lord, Gamora and Drax The Destroyer, well at least “for the moment”. These three characters are getting visual and back story updates to meld them into the Marvel Cinematic Universe, sticking with the plot that we are familiar with:

a U.S. pilot who ends up in space in the middle of a universal conflict and goes on the run with futuristic ex-cons who have something everyone wants.

Being that this will be Marvel’s most obscure outing to date, it makes sense that they would feature the three most accessible characters to mass audiences. BUT don’t give up hope quite yet for Rocket Raccoon and Groot, you know that Marvel does not aim to disappoint their fans!!!

 

Finally today we have the official synopsis for The Dark World, which may just detour the whole Masters of Evil concept, but your never know!!! Check it:

“Marvel’s Thor: The Dark World continues the big-screen adventures of Thor, the Mighty Avenger, as he battles to save Earth and all the Nine Realms from a shadowy enemy that predates the universe itself. In the aftermath of Marvel’s Thor and Marvel’s The Avengers, Thor fights to restore order across the cosmos…but an ancient race led by the vengeful Malekith returns to plunge the universe back into darkness. Faced with an enemy that even Odin and Asgard cannot withstand, Thor must embark on his most perilous and personal journey yet, one that will reunite him with Jane Foster and force him to sacrifice everything to save us all.
